Connecticut New Client Questionnaire: A Comprehensive Guide to Gathering Client Information The Connecticut New Client Questionnaire is a crucial tool designed to gather essential information from clients residing in Connecticut. This detailed questionnaire aims to facilitate effective communication and establish a comprehensive understanding of clients' needs, preferences, and legal requirements. By utilizing relevant keywords, we can explore the various types of Connecticut New Client Questionnaires available. 1. Personal Information Section: The Personal Information section focuses on collecting vital details about the client, including their full name, contact information, address, date of birth, and social security number. This section ensures accurate identification and helps maintain updated client records. 2. Legal Services Required: In this section, clients can specify the type of legal service they require, such as personal injury, family law, real estate, or estate planning. Tailoring the questionnaire to specific legal services can help attorneys better understand clients' needs and provide customized assistance. 3. Connecticut-Specific Legal Matters: Connecticut has unique laws and regulations governing various legal areas. Clients may be prompted to disclose any Connecticut-specific legal matters they are involved in, including tax issues, workers' compensation, or environmental law, enabling attorneys to offer specialized guidance. 4. Previous Legal History: To comprehend clients' experiences with the legal system, the questionnaire may include a section dedicated to gathering information about any prior legal issues or lawsuits. This knowledge allows attorneys to strategize effectively and provide informed advice. 5. Financial Details: Understanding clients' financial situation is crucial for attorneys to determine appropriate fee structures and evaluate the potential costs involved. The questionnaire might inquire about clients' current income, assets, liabilities, and insurance coverage. 6. Specific Concerns or Desired Outcomes: Clients may have specific concerns or desired outcomes regarding their legal matter. This section enables them to express their expectations, goals, and any particular worries they may have during the legal process. Types of Connecticut New Client Questionnaires: 1. Regulatory Scheme: Connecticut Rule of Professional Conduct 7.4A permits attorneys to state or imply that they are certified specialists where certification is granted "by a board or other entity which is approved by the Rules Committee of the Superior Court." [Rule 7.4A].

Rule 7.1. A lawyer shall not make a false or misleading communication about the lawyer or the lawyer's services. A communication is false or misleading if it contains a material misrepresentation of fact or law, or omits a fact necessary to make the statement considered as a whole not materially misleading.

Rule 1.10 - Imputation of Conflicts of Interest: General Rule (a) While lawyers are associated in a firm, none of them shall knowingly represent a client when any one of them practicing alone would be prohibited from doing so by Rules 1.7, 1.8(c), or 1.9, unless the prohibition is based on a personal interest of the ...

Although it is prohibited to mix lawyer funds with client funds, Rule 1.15 of the Connecticut Rules of Professional Conduct permits a lawyer's own funds to be placed in a trust account for the sole purposes of paying financial institution service charges on the account or to obtain a waiver of fees and service charges ...

Rule 1.7 - Conflict of Interest: General Rule (a) Except as provided in paragraph (b), a lawyer shall not represent a client if the representation involves a concurrent conflict of interest.
